Lines Matching +full:0 +full:xb0
34 gpiod_set_value_cansleep(ctx->reset_gpio, 0); in jdi_fhd_r63452_reset()
38 gpiod_set_value_cansleep(ctx->reset_gpio, 0); in jdi_fhd_r63452_reset()
50 mipi_dsi_generic_write_seq(dsi, 0xb0, 0x00); in jdi_fhd_r63452_on()
51 mipi_dsi_generic_write_seq(dsi, 0xd6, 0x01); in jdi_fhd_r63452_on()
52 mipi_dsi_generic_write_seq(dsi, 0xec, in jdi_fhd_r63452_on()
53 0x64, 0xdc, 0xec, 0x3b, 0x52, 0x00, 0x0b, 0x0b, in jdi_fhd_r63452_on()
54 0x13, 0x15, 0x68, 0x0b, 0xb5); in jdi_fhd_r63452_on()
55 mipi_dsi_generic_write_seq(dsi, 0xb0, 0x03); in jdi_fhd_r63452_on()
58 if (ret < 0) { in jdi_fhd_r63452_on()
63 mipi_dsi_dcs_write_seq(dsi, MIPI_DCS_SET_ADDRESS_MODE, 0x00); in jdi_fhd_r63452_on()
65 ret = mipi_dsi_dcs_set_pixel_format(dsi, 0x77); in jdi_fhd_r63452_on()
66 if (ret < 0) { in jdi_fhd_r63452_on()
71 ret = mipi_dsi_dcs_set_column_address(dsi, 0x0000, 0x0437); in jdi_fhd_r63452_on()
72 if (ret < 0) { in jdi_fhd_r63452_on()
77 ret = mipi_dsi_dcs_set_page_address(dsi, 0x0000, 0x077f); in jdi_fhd_r63452_on()
78 if (ret < 0) { in jdi_fhd_r63452_on()
83 ret = mipi_dsi_dcs_set_tear_scanline(dsi, 0x0000); in jdi_fhd_r63452_on()
84 if (ret < 0) { in jdi_fhd_r63452_on()
89 ret = mipi_dsi_dcs_set_display_brightness(dsi, 0x00ff); in jdi_fhd_r63452_on()
90 if (ret < 0) { in jdi_fhd_r63452_on()
95 mipi_dsi_dcs_write_seq(dsi, MIPI_DCS_WRITE_CONTROL_DISPLAY, 0x24); in jdi_fhd_r63452_on()
96 mipi_dsi_dcs_write_seq(dsi, MIPI_DCS_WRITE_POWER_SAVE, 0x00); in jdi_fhd_r63452_on()
97 mipi_dsi_dcs_write_seq(dsi, MIPI_DCS_SET_CABC_MIN_BRIGHTNESS, 0x00); in jdi_fhd_r63452_on()
98 mipi_dsi_dcs_write_seq(dsi, 0x84, 0x00); in jdi_fhd_r63452_on()
101 if (ret < 0) { in jdi_fhd_r63452_on()
108 if (ret < 0) { in jdi_fhd_r63452_on()
114 mipi_dsi_generic_write_seq(dsi, 0xb0, 0x04); in jdi_fhd_r63452_on()
115 mipi_dsi_dcs_write_seq(dsi, 0x84, 0x00); in jdi_fhd_r63452_on()
116 mipi_dsi_generic_write_seq(dsi, 0xc8, 0x11); in jdi_fhd_r63452_on()
117 mipi_dsi_generic_write_seq(dsi, 0xb0, 0x03); in jdi_fhd_r63452_on()
119 return 0; in jdi_fhd_r63452_on()
130 mipi_dsi_generic_write_seq(dsi, 0xb0, 0x00); in jdi_fhd_r63452_off()
131 mipi_dsi_generic_write_seq(dsi, 0xd6, 0x01); in jdi_fhd_r63452_off()
132 mipi_dsi_generic_write_seq(dsi, 0xec, in jdi_fhd_r63452_off()
133 0x64, 0xdc, 0xec, 0x3b, 0x52, 0x00, 0x0b, 0x0b, in jdi_fhd_r63452_off()
134 0x13, 0x15, 0x68, 0x0b, 0x95); in jdi_fhd_r63452_off()
135 mipi_dsi_generic_write_seq(dsi, 0xb0, 0x03); in jdi_fhd_r63452_off()
138 if (ret < 0) { in jdi_fhd_r63452_off()
145 if (ret < 0) { in jdi_fhd_r63452_off()
151 return 0; in jdi_fhd_r63452_off()
161 return 0; in jdi_fhd_r63452_prepare()
166 if (ret < 0) { in jdi_fhd_r63452_prepare()
173 return 0; in jdi_fhd_r63452_prepare()
183 return 0; in jdi_fhd_r63452_unprepare()
186 if (ret < 0) in jdi_fhd_r63452_unprepare()
192 return 0; in jdi_fhd_r63452_unprepare()
267 if (ret < 0) { in jdi_fhd_r63452_probe()
272 return 0; in jdi_fhd_r63452_probe()
281 if (ret < 0) in jdi_fhd_r63452_remove()